Cancer has become the leading cause of death among patients with type-2-diabetes (T2D). Both prediabetes and T2D increase cancer risk. Prediabetes and T2D are causally associated with gastrointestinal, gynecologic, urologic and endocrine cancers as well as leukemias. Both prediabetes and T2D raise cancer mortality by 1.2- to 2.7- fold. Mechanisms underlying the association between T2D and cancer are chronic hyperglycemia, chronic systemic inflammation, oxidative stress, dyslipidemia, insulin resistance and chronic high levels of insulin and insulin-like growth factor 1 (IGF-1). Intentional long-term weight loss reduces the cancer risk of obese T2D- patients. Both a healthy lifestyle and cancer screening are effective and can decrease cancer mortality among T2D- patients.
